The Hexadecimal Color #CEF926 is a contrast shade of Green Yellow. #CEF926 RGB value is rgb(206, 249, 38). RGB Color Model of #CEF926 consists of 80% red, 97% green and 14% blue. HSL color Mode of #CEF926 has 72°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 56% Lightness. #CEF926 color has an wavelength of 574.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CEF926 is #FFF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CEF926 is #CF2. The Closest Color to #CEF926 is #ADFF2F. Official Name of #CEF926 Hex Code is Pear.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CEF926 is 17 Cyan 0 Magenta 85 Yellow 2 Black and #CEF926 CMY is 17, 0, 85.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CEF926 is hsl(72,95,56,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(72, 85,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CEF926 is 59.68, 81.01, 14.33.
Hex8 Value of #CEF926 is #CEF926FF. Decimal Value of #CEF926 is 13564198 and Octal Value of #CEF926 is 63574446. Binary Value of #CEF926 is 11001110, 11111001, 100110 and Android of #CEF926 is 4291754278 / 0xffcef926.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CEF926 is 0.385, 0.523, 0.523 and YIQ Color Space of #CEF926 is 212.089, 42.1706, -74.7577.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CEF926 is 76.21, 95.61, 15.37.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CEF926 is 92.14, -37.95, 84.71.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CEF926 is 92.14, -19.99, 101.69.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CEF926 is 92.14, 92.82, 114.13. Hunter Lab variable of #CEF926 is 90.01, -39.15, 53.56.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CEF926

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
